The emergence of passive houses stems from the need to break free from dependence on traditional energy sources. New energy sources such as solar and wind power are considered passive energy and are widely used. By combining familiar and mature building materials with enhanced performance to improve energy efficiency, passive houses have emerged—embodying a new concept of economy, efficiency, and comfort in this field.

Project Concept: Metal-Framed Houses
Metal-framed houses are an extremely convenient option for building «Smart Homes.» The houses use prefabricated walls and are assembled directly on-site. This creates a range of standardized houses, with a significant reduction in planning costs being the primary saving. Energy-efficient materials are used for both the walls and cladding.

The greenhouse’s load-bearing structure is constructed of C-, Z-, and U-shaped steel profiles made from 1.5-3.5mm thick double-layered galvanized cold-pressed steel sheets.
Economical design and the use of environmentally friendly materials ensure that metal-framed houses are not only affordable but also extremely comfortable.

Metal-framed houses, like timber-framed houses, are becoming increasingly popular.
Building a metal-framed house on an existing foundation typically involves the following stages: first, constructing the ground floor walls, then the attic walls, followed by the second-floor walls, and finally the roof structure. After this, the house can be erected. First, the roof insulation layer (made of polystyrene) is laid and installed on the foundation. Then, the roof panels are laid. Next, the anti-condensation membrane and load-bearing roof components are installed. Finally, metal sheets or tiles are laid as the roof covering.
